Monfalcone

The Port of Monfalcone is the most northern port place of the Adriatic Sea and, consequently, the closest one to central Europe. It is a major industrial centre for manufacturing ships, airplanes, textiles, chemicals, and refined oil. It is the home of the Fincantieri cruise ship building company. It is part of Autorita’ di Sistema Portuale del Mare Adriatico Orientale (AdSP – Eastern Adriatic Sea Port Authority).
